Oasis Documentary Dig Out Your Soul in the Streets

As a guerrilla marketing tactic, Oasis taught New York City street musicians their songs (all 2 chords…) to promote their new album Dig Out Your Soul. The plan was to leak 4 songs from the album via live versions performed on the streets of NY. It plays more like a documentary about the musicians themselves [...]
